- The distance between Kushka, Turkmenistan and Sabana De La Mar, Dominican Republic is approximately 12,117 km or 7,530 mi.
- To reach Kushka in this distance one would set out from Sabana De La Mar bearing 40.1°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Kushka bearing 131.8° or SE .
- Kushka has a mid-latitude cool steppe climate (BSk) whereas Sabana De La Mar has a tropical rainforest climate (Af).
- The average temperature is 10.6 °C (19.1°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 23 °C (41.4°F) more in Kushka.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 2016.9 mm (79.4 in) less which is equivalent to 2016.9 l/m² (49.5 US gal/ft²) or 20,169,000 l/ha (2,156,200 US gal/ac) less. About 1/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 15° lower in Kushka than in Sabana De La Mar.
- Relative humidity levels are 30.5%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 18.1°C (32.6°F) lower.
